All-thiolate-stabilized Ag42 nanocluster with a tetrahedral kernel and its transformation to an Ag61 nanocluster with a bi-tetrahedral kernel†
Abstract
A new silver nanocluster, formulated as Ag42(SBut)24, was prepared by a NaSbF6-mediated two-phase ligand exchange method. The total structure adopts a quasi-tetrahedral symmetry with a three-layered tetrahedral (Td) Ag10 kernel. Furthermore, with the ligand-etching method, Ag42(SBut)24 can be transformed into Ag61(SC6H11)40Cl, whose kernel structure corresponds to a face-fused bi-tetrahedral Ag14.
